Legal fees aren't one-size-fits-all. What you pay depends on how complex your specific charges are, the amount of evidence the prosecution has, and whether your case heads to a full trial or can be resolved through a plea agreement. Attorneys also factor in the time needed for discovery, court appearances, and private investigations. A simple misdemeanor usually costs less than a serious felony charge requiring expert witnesses or extensive research. You should contact a criminal defense lawyer in Sandy Springs as soon as you are aware of any potential charges or are questioned by law enforcement. Early intervention is critical, as an attorney can advise you on your rights, prevent missteps, and begin building your defense strategy from the earliest stages of your case.
